My 2003 American Series Chrome Blue w/maple. I love the stock single coils, too. My older Strat is a 2000 American Series Shoreline Gold w/rosewood. It was a Texas Special, but now it's a H/H with a '59 Trembucker in the bridge and a Jazz neck.
I was lucky; both of these Strats were great deals. The 2000 Texas Special was bought in 2000 for $650. The store said it was new, but someone bought it and returned it using their 10 day return policy. (The shop wouldn't admit it, though!) The pickguard plastic was gone, and it was strung with 10's rather than the stock 9's. They called it a "clearance" sale item. At first I hated the color, but it grew on me. A brand new one was going for $950 at the time, so I figured that I got a heck of a deal.
My 2003 Chrome Blue was a deal, too. I bought it this past summer during Fender's $100 rebate. This guitar was hanging on the wall for quite a while; I loved the color, but was against maple fretboards. After months of Strat hunting I realized that this was the most comfortable Strat I've ever played. So, I bought it, thinking that in time I'd get used to the maple fretboard. Well, after the first week I turned into a maple lover! Because this was a 2003 model, it was selling for $729. The new 2004's were going for $829. Since it was never sold, I bought it new and still received the Fender $100 rebate. So, I only paid $629...another good deal!
